- The distance between Rohri/ Sukkur, Pakistan and Saratov, Russia is approximately 3,271 km or 2,033 mi.
- To reach Rohri/ Sukkur in this distance one would set out from Saratov bearing 135.5° or SE and follow the great circles arc to approach Rohri/ Sukkur bearing 150.5° or SSE .
- Rohri/ Sukkur has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Saratov has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b).
- Rohri/ Sukkur is in or near the subtropical desert biome whereas Saratov is in or near the cool temperate steppe biome.
- The mean annual temperature is 21.1 °C (38°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.5 °C (20.7°F) less in Rohri/ Sukkur. The continentality subtype is semicontinental as opposed to truly continental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 382.4 mm (15.1 in) less which is equivalent to 382.4 l/m² (9.39 US gal/ft²) or 3,824,000 l/ha (408,811 US gal/ac) less. About 1/5 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 23.8° higher in Rohri/ Sukkur than in Saratov.
